Why this matters
Outdoor cast iron faces challenges your kitchen never will. Thermal shock from direct flames can crack even thick pans. Ash and moisture accelerate rust when you can’t properly dry gear. Portable griddles must balance weight and heat retention—too thin and they warp, too heavy and they’re impractical for hiking.
We prioritized three metrics: 1) Thermal resilience (tested by moving pans directly from fire to snow), 2) Ease of field maintenance (how well seasoning held up without proper cleaning), and 3) Versatility (does a Dutch oven double as a skillet?). The wrong choice means carrying dead weight or replacing pans annually.

FAQ
How do I clean cast iron without water?
Use coarse salt and a potato as an abrasive scrubber. The starch binds to residue while the salt lifts carbon without damaging seasoning. For tough buildup:
- Make a paste of ash + few drops of water
- Scrub with hardwood stick
- Wipe with oily cloth
Can you use cast iron on a propane stove?
Yes, but avoid cranking burners to max—concentrated heat causes warping. Keep flames under the pan’s footprint. Our tests showed:
- Optimal Setting: Medium (12,000 BTU for most camp stoves)
- Preheat Time: 5 minutes (vs. 8-10 over coals)
- Danger Zone: Never place cold pans on high heat—thermal shock risk increases 4x
What’s the best oil for outdoor seasoning?
Grapeseed oil polymerizes better than flax in humid conditions. Avoid olive oil—it gums up below 400°F. Our 60-day test results:
| Oil | Smoke Point | Rust Resistance |
|---|---|---|
| Grapeseed | 420°F | 9/10 |
| Flaxseed | 225°F | 6/10 |
| Canola | 400°F | 7/10 |
How often should I reseason camping iron?
After every 3-4 trips if using acidic foods. More frequently if cooking over pine (sap accelerates breakdown). Telltale signs:
- Food sticks in center only (uneven seasoning)
- Visible rust spots after drying
- Rough texture when wiping with cloth
Can cracked cast iron be repaired?
Not safely—microcracks harbor bacteria and can fracture further during thermal cycling. We tested epoxy repairs—all failed within 3 heating cycles. Retirement criteria:
- Cracks radiating from center
- Chunks missing from rim
- Warping >1/8” across diameter

How do I actually season cast iron without ruining it?
Two-step process. Apply a thin layer of high-smoke-point oil (flaxseed, grapeseed, or refined avocado — not olive, which polymerizes poorly) to all surfaces of the pan. Wipe so aggressively that you think you’ve removed all the oil — the goal is a microscopic film, not a coating. Bake upside-down at 450–500°F for one hour, with a foil-lined sheet pan below to catch drips.
Let cool in the oven. Repeat 3–6 times for new pans. The most common ruination is too much oil per coat — thick layers don’t polymerize evenly and produce sticky, uneven surfaces that have to be stripped and restarted.
Do cast iron pans really last forever?
Effectively, yes — well-maintained cast iron commonly outlives its owner. The metal itself is virtually indestructible (Vesuvius-buried iron is still functional 2,000 years later). What fails is the seasoning, which can be re-built indefinitely. Cracking is rare and usually from thermal shock (cold water hitting a hot pan or rapid temperature swings of 400+ degrees).
Vintage Wagner and Griswold pans from the 1920s–1950s are still in active kitchen use today, often with smoother surfaces than modern cast iron. The trade-off: a new boutique pan costs $200; a refurbished antique runs $40–$120 and often performs better.
What’s the actual difference between cast iron and carbon steel?
Cast iron is poured into molds and is roughly 5–8 times thicker at the cooking surface; carbon steel is rolled sheet metal and is much thinner. Practical implications: cast iron heats slowly and evenly, retains heat dramatically (a hot cast iron pan stays at 400°F for 5+ minutes after you pull it from heat), and weighs 6–9 lbs at 12 inches.
Carbon steel heats quickly and unevenly (hot spots over burners), responds to heat changes within seconds, and weighs 3–4 lbs at the same diameter. Cast iron wins for: searing, baking (cornbread, deep-dish pizza), low-and-slow braises. Carbon steel wins for: stir-frying, eggs, anything where pan responsiveness matters more than heat retention.
Is Lodge really good enough or do I need a boutique brand?
Lodge is genuinely good enough for 95% of home cooks. The 12-inch Lodge skillet ($30) heat-tests within 5–8% of the $250 Smithey No. 12 in actual cooking performance — sear quality, heat retention, even browning. What boutique brands deliver is surface finish (Lodge ships with a sand-cast pebble texture; Smithey, Stargazer, Field Co.
machine theirs smooth) and lower weight (Stargazer’s 12-inch is 3 lbs lighter than Lodge’s). For cooks who do daily cast-iron work and find Lodge’s weight or texture annoying, the upgrade is worth it. For everyone else, the boutique premium buys finish, not function.
Why does my cast iron rust even after seasoning?
Three causes. First, the pan was put away wet — cast iron rusts visibly within 24 hours of moisture contact. Always dry on stovetop heat after washing. Second, the seasoning is too thin or uneven, so moisture reaches bare iron through micro-pores. Third, ambient humidity (kitchens with high humidity, especially near a dishwasher or coastal homes) penetrates even good seasoning over weeks.
The fix: dry on a 200°F burner for 5 minutes after every wash; rub in a thin oil layer once it cools; for humid environments, store the pan in a paper towel-wrapped state to wick moisture.
